The SEC stated a few years ago it doesn't regard cryptocurrencies as securities, so that's why they don't police it. (IMO they are clearly securities, but the SEC may not want to allocate resources to policing it.)

What many people don't realize is that insider trading of assets other than securities could still potentially be criminal fraud. However without the SEC, there is no specialized police force for addressing it.
